Sofia, November 23 – December 3 2018
Between November 23rd and 30th for a sixth consecutive year took place the European testing week, in which BFPA has participated from the very first year. The aim of the campaign is as much people as possible to be encouraged to know their HIV, Hepatitis B and Hepatitis C status and respectively either start therapy and/or to be informed about the risks of infection and how to avoid them. This year besides HIV and Hepatitis B and C, BFPA also implemented testing for syphilis as well as dissemination of free condoms, donated to the association by Durex Bulgaria. At BFPA’s medical center were performed a total of 75 tests - 29 for HIV, 15 for Hepatitis B, 15 for Hepatitis C and 16 for syphilis. 749 national and multinational organizations from all over Europe participated in the testing week this year, 16 of which from Bulgaria.
On December 1st, the global day for battling HIV/AIDS, BFPA traditionally implements and supports different AIDS-prevention related activities and campaigns. Since the day itself falls on a weekend, some activities and campaigns were held during the weekend, some - on November 30th and on December 3rd.
Their goal is to raise awareness among young people (and people of all ages), about how the disease is transmitted and how to protect themselves, as well as encouraging them to test themselves, so they are aware of their HIV status. This is being done in order to lower the prevalence of the disease in society as a whole and in case there is a need, to start therapy and minimize risks of virus transmission. This year young BFPA volunteers implemented educational sessions for young people and distributed informational materials about HIV/AIDS in Sofia, Pleven, Ploovdiv, Ruse and Stara Zagora and also the association supported the campaigns of the Red Cross Youth in all 28 regions of the country, NNHM, the youth sections of the UN clubs in Bulgaria, SHC, the Association of Pharmaceutical students and the Association of Medical Students with the donated by Durex Bulgaria 9000 condoms.
